I need to add "test" functionality for RMI connection (checking if the server on the other side is available/existent). I have created this class/beans:
public class MyRmiClientSocketFactory implements RMIClientSocketFactory { private int timeout; public void setTimeout(int timeout) { this.timeout = timeout; } @Override public Socket createSocket(String host, int port) throws IOException { final Socket socket = new Socket(); socket.setSoTimeout(timeout); socket.setSoLinger(false, 0); socket.connect(new InetSocketAddress(host, port), timeout); return socket; } } <bean id="myRmiClientSocketFactory" class="org.myapp.MyRmiClientSocketFactory"> <property name="timeout" value="2000"/> </bean> <bean id="myExecutor" class="org.springframework.remoting.rmi.RmiProxyFactoryBean"> <property name="serviceInterface" value="org.myapp.MyExecutor"/> <property name="serviceUrl" value="rmi://localhost:1099/myExecutor"/> <!-- <property name="refreshStubOnConnectFailure" value="true"/> --> <!-- <property name="lookupStubOnStartup" value="false"/> --> <property name="registryClientSocketFactory" ref="myRmiClientSocketFactory"/> </bean>
When I set a "wrong" url in "serviceUrl" I expect for a "connection timeout" after 2 seconds but that doesn't happen. Any idea how to make it possible?
